in to mm conversion table How many Millimeters equal one Inch? Millimeters and Inches are measurement units of length. According to the International System of Units (SI) one inch is equal to exactly 25.4 millimeters, so 25.4 mm equal 1 inch. The international symbol for millimeters is mm, and for inches – in.

N scale is a popular model railway scale. [1] Depending upon the manufacturer (or country), the scale ranges from 1:148 to 1:160. Effectively the scale is 1:159, 9 mm to 1,435 mm ( 4 ft in ), which is the width of standard gauge railway. However the scale may vary to simulate wide or narrow gauge rail.

First weigh an empty container. Then put the liquid into the container, and weigh it again. Subtract the weight of the …1/12 Scale or 1:12 is a ratio of 1 inch to 12 inches (1 foot). The Miniature would have one inch in height for every foot of the item it is modeling. 1/12 scale is on the larger side of miniatures. If you compare a 6 foot tall person at 1/12 scale it would be 6 inches high. Note that there are different versions of MM Scale, all with 12 degrees. The first one was devised by Wood and Neumann in 1931 (see Table 1), modifying and condensing the Mercalli-Cancani scale, as formulated by Sieberg in 1923. This scale is a hierarchical classification of observed effects; the diagnostic effects for the lower degrees are ...

The word meter is Greek for measure. Millimeters are used to measure very small but visible-scale distances and lengths. In terms of real-world comparisons, a millimeter is roughly the size of the wire used in a standard paper clip. Quality And Accreditation's.2 mm scale, often 2 mm finescale is a specification used for railway modelling, largely for modelling British railway prototypes. [citation needed] It uses a scale of 2 mm on the model to 1 foot on the prototype, which scales out to 1:152.The track gauge used to represent prototype standard gauge (4 feet 8 + 1 ⁄ 2 inches) is 9.42 mm (0.371 in).
